chucked it

Scottish phrase, primarily used in Edinburgh and other eastern regions of the country. Verb: to 'chuck' or throw your chances away.

person 1: so how'd the exam go?

person 2: not well considering i was out until 7am last night and my exam was at 9am.

person 1: aww mate you've pure chucked it.

person 2: i ken pal, no way am i passing this one.
